When is the best time to visit Wallaga Lake?
Visiting local bars in Wallaga Lake is better when you know what the weather holds. These temperatures and rainfall averages can help you choose the best time for bar-hopping.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 11°C. Average annual precipitation for Wallaga Lake is 891 mm.
How can I get to Wallaga Lake and around the area?
Here are some of your transportation choices in and around Wallaga Lake: Fly into Moruya, NSW (MYA), which is located 33.7 mi (54.3 km) from the city centre.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Merimbula, NSW (MIM), which is 37.1 mi (59.7 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
